Job Description

U.S. Bank is seeking a Mainframe Automation Engineer that has extensive experience in mainframe system automation technologies.  This individual should be self-motivated and driven to help contribute toward the success of our mainframe technology initiatives.  This person will work in a team environment supporting multiple systems in a highly redundant and robust mainframe environment.

Responsibilities Include

-Create and Maintain OPS/MVS REXX rules, SSM tables, and programs

-Resolve Automation issues

-Collaborate with other infrastructure, application, and operations areas on their automation needs.

-Provide support during z/OS Upgrades

-Participate in DR recovery and testing

-Work with vendors for system support and problem resolution

-Provide 24X7 on-call support as part of a team rotation

-Ability to learn new automation technologies such as Python, Groovy/Java, and Jenkins Pipelines.

Preferred Skills/Experience

  • Extensive experience in Mainframe technologies.

  • Proven Experience in Technical troubleshooting of OPS/MVS issues, Complex z/OS Sysplex environments, Automating mainframe tasks across environment.

  • Subject matter expert in REXX Programming, OPS/MVS, IPL and shutdown processing, Subsystems such as CICS, IMS, JES2, MQ, and DB2, HMC operations, JCL

  • Knowledge of BMC products
